The MERIT BRASS K614-2006 is a threaded pipe bushing designed to reduce a 1-1/4 inch female port down to a 3/8 inch male connection. Constructed from 316 stainless steel, it delivers strong corrosion resistance in demanding environments including chemical exposure, salt water, and high-moisture applications. The bushing measures 1-3/16 inches in length and carries a pressure rating of 150 psi. It connects via MNPT on the male end and FNPT on the female end, conforming to ISO threading standards. Plumbers and pipefitters use this fitting to adapt pipe sizes within a threaded system without additional fittings.
This bushing is suited for residential and commercial plumbing, process piping, and industrial fluid handling systems where a hex bushing reduction is required between threaded pipe runs. The 316 stainless steel construction makes it a preferred choice in corrosive or sanitary service environments, including marine, food processing, and chemical distribution piping. It installs into any standard NPT-threaded port and is sold individually.
Designed as an OEM-style replacement or new-install fitting for any threaded piping system using standard NPT connections with a 1-1/4 inch to 3/8 inch reduction requirement.
Installation is performed by licensed plumbers or qualified pipefitters. Shut off and depressurize the affected line before removing or installing any threaded fitting. Apply an appropriate thread sealant or PTFE tape to the male threads before assembly, following IPC guidelines for the service fluid type. Do not overtighten stainless steel threaded fittings, as galling can occur; use a calibrated pipe wrench and standard fitting practices.
